Yanbo Hu is a Senior Lecturer in Psychology at London Metropolitan University (LondonMet), affiliated with the School of Social Sciences and Professions. She leads core modules in biological psychology and coding for both undergraduate and MSc programs. Her academic journey includes an MSc in Cognitive Neuroscience from the University of York and a PhD from Royal Holloway, University of London, supported by a full scholarship. Her postdoctoral research at the University of Reading’s Centre for Integrative Neuroscience and Neurodynamics explored emotion regulation mechanisms using fMRI and TMS, uncovering the cerebellum’s potential role in this domain.
Dr. Hu’s education spans key institutions: the University of York (MSc), Royal Holloway (PhD), and Reading (postdoc). She has received notable funding, including a £42k Research Grant from LondonMet (2018), and collaborative support through the National Natural Science Foundation of China (2013). Her earlier awards include travel grants from the Guarantors of Brain and the University of Reading, as well as prestigious scholarships like the Thomas Holloway Research Studentship (2006).
Her research focuses on applied cognitive neuroscience, emphasizing emotion regulation, decision-making, neuroeconomics, and behavioral economics. She investigates the cerebellum’s functionality and its implications for addictive behaviors, particularly internet gaming disorder. Her work employs advanced neuroimaging techniques like fMRI and graph theory to analyze brain networks, contributing to understanding impulsivity and reward mechanisms in addiction. She also explores the impact of internet search on temporal gyrus synchronization, bridging cognitive processes and neural activity.
Dr. Hu’s publications since 2017 include seven peer-reviewed papers in high-impact journals, four selected for the Research Excellence Framework (REF). Her articles highlight interdisciplinary trends, integrating neuroscience with behavioral economics to address addiction vulnerabilities and neurobiological underpinnings of impulsive decisions. She has presented at major conferences, including the Society for Neuroscience and the Cognitive Neuroscience Society, advancing insights into emotion regulation and cerebellar roles.
In collaboration and outreach, she actively fosters UK-China partnerships in internet gaming research and is developing a new research profile on ‘the brain in school’ to expand her work’s societal impact.
